Garbage Plate

Frequently mentioned as the signature and house specialty dish, the Garbage Plate is highly praised for its large portion size, hearty mix of hash browns, eggs, homemade sausage, ham, cheddar cheese, and jalapeños. Reviewers highlight its delicious and filling nature, often recommending ordering the full plate for leftovers.

Frequently asked questions

What is Franks Diner known for?

Franks Diner is best known for its Garbage Plate, a large breakfast plate that many reviewers say is worth ordering in the full size because it can leave leftovers. People also single out the homemade bread and toast, plus the corned beef hash, as standout reasons to go.

What dishes are most recommended at Franks Diner?

Reviewers repeatedly recommend the Garbage Plate, corned beef hash, cinnamon rolls, and the homemade bread served as toast or in French toast. Other frequently praised items include pancakes, hash browns, and the Wow burger for lunch.

What is the atmosphere like at Franks Diner?

The diner has a cozy, historic, lively feel because it is an old train car with limited space and counter seating. It suits people who do not mind a wait and want a nostalgic, close-up diner experience, including solo diners, couples, and groups that can fit into the back table area.

Is Franks Diner good value, and what is the price range?

Franks Diner is priced around $10 to $20, and reviewers describe it as affordable by today’s standards. The portions are often called huge, especially the half and full Garbage Plate, the pancakes, and the cinnamon roll, so many guests feel they get strong value for the price.

When is the best time to visit Franks Diner?

Plan for a wait, especially around late morning on weekends, since reviewers mention 20 to 45 minute waits and the restaurant is often busy. Going early can help, and reservations are only taken for parties of six or more.
